Determine the Appropriate Probability Rule to Use
-At a certain college, 15% of students speak Spanish, 6% speak Italian, and 4% speak both languages. A student is chosen at random from the college. What is the probability that the student speaks Spanish given that he or she speaks Italian
A) 0.667
B) 0.267
C) 0.020
D) 0.170
